Structural attributes contributing to high mechanical power of catalytic carbon media
Bulk activated carbon, as provided by responsible bulk activated carbon suppliers, owes Considerably of its industrial attract its sturdy Actual physical composition. This catalytic carbon is usually manufactured via a superior-tension extrusion method, which tightly compresses raw materials which include coconut shell or coal into cylindrical sorts. This dense framework offers remarkable compressive toughness, typically preserving eighty% to ninety five% resistance beneath the demanding pressures present in chemical reactors. The higher mechanical energy cuts down fragmentation and attrition, therefore reducing the risk of reactor plugging or performance degradation. Additionally, its moderate bulk density balances mass and fluid stream Attributes, allowing for chemical reactors to sustain stable operational circumstances. The uniform particle sizing, ranging from 1.five mm to 6 mm, even more contributes to a good fluid distribution and decreases channeling through catalytic reactions. these kinds of responsible mechanical integrity makes this activated carbon Specially suited to mounted-mattress setups and ongoing industrial processes, where by content toughness right correlates to reactor uptime and cost-usefulness. trusted bulk activated carbon suppliers make certain that these structural attributes meet arduous business specifications for both safety and efficiency.
part of mesopores and micropores in catalyst dispersion and reaction efficiency
The porous architecture of bulk activated carbon is important to its role being a catalyst copyright in industrial chemical reactors. This material normally presents a mix of micropores and mesopores that perform in tandem to boost catalytic general performance. Micropores supply a higher floor space—usually concerning 500 and 1500 m²/g—that anchors catalyst particles securely, preventing agglomeration and endorsing the exposure of Energetic sites. Mesopores, ranging from 2 to 50 nanometers, facilitate the uniform dispersion of steel catalysts which include palladium, platinum, or nickel. This arrangement makes sure that reactants can access catalytic websites a lot more efficiently, improving upon reaction kinetics and selectivity. The effectively-made pore network also supports quicker diffusion of reactants and solutions in the carbon, minimizing limits because of mass transfer. Also, floor purposeful groups present on the activated carbon, such as carboxyl and hydroxyl groups, enhance catalyst loading and modify the chemical atmosphere to spice up intrinsic catalytic action. apps of catalytic activated carbon in organic synthesis and environmental processes
Catalytic activated carbon provided in bulk by specialised vendors plays a crucial part throughout many industrial domains, specifically natural synthesis and environmental programs. In organic and natural synthesis, this substance supports catalysts that aid oxidative desulfurization, selective hydrogenation, and complicated natural and organic reactions to improve yields and solution purity. The uniform dispersion of active metals on the carbon copyright boosts response rates and enhances selectivity, enabling companies to produce chemical substances with increased good quality and regularity. Environmental applications also gain appreciably: catalytic bulk activated carbon is broadly favored for purifying automotive exhaust gases, decomposing industrial squander emissions, and managing unstable natural and organic compounds. Its chemical steadiness under varied temperature and pH bulk activated carbon suppliers ailments makes certain extensive-lasting performance even in severe therapy environments. The Vitality sector makes use of this catalyst copyright in gas cells and Electricity conversion equipment, the place its porous composition and area chemistry greatly enhance catalytic performance and electrical conductivity.
